Modest weekend sales at Waterfront Waves
http://www.asiaone.com/a1media/busin...do_350x175.jpg
IN A bellwether post-Budget property launch, Frasers Centrepoint and Far East Organization sold 20 units at the weekend at their Waterfront Waves condo fronting Bedok Reservoir. The project was officially launched at the weekend with the start of an advertising campaign.
The sales brought the total sold so far at the 99-year leasehold project to 100 units, including 80 sold earlier after the condo was soft launched around mid-January. So far, 180 units at the 405-unit development have been released.
The average price currently for the entire development is $750 per square foot after discounts, with the spread ranging from around $650 psf to $930 psf. However, for the 100 units sold so far, the average achieved is $801 psf, as they are among the better-facing units. About 85 per cent of buyers of the 100 units are Singaporeans and 35 per cent have existing HDB addresses.
Property industry watchers were keeping an eye on Waterfront Waves for an indication of buying sentiment after Friday's Budget.
Some developers hoped the Budget would boost buyer confidence, paving the way for them to go ahead with launches they had held back because of sentiment dented by the stock market plunge and sub-prime woes.
While the 20 sales at the weekend seem modest, Frasers Centrepoint assistant general manager (sales & marketing) Elson Poon said the result was 'within our expectations in view of current market sentiment'.
'People are still cautious when it comes to making big-ticket purchases,' he added.
The project's pricing may have been a factor, market watchers reckon.
Mr Poon confirmed that the $801 psf average price achieved for the 100 units is a new high for a condo launch in the Bedok Reservoir area. Three-bedroom units at Waterfront Waves cost between $880,000 and just over $1 million.
Giving his take on the outcome for the maiden launch post-Budget, CB Richard Ellis executive director (residential) Joseph Tan said: 'The buying mood is still cautious. But if you're expecting a price correction, it may not happen for a while. The bulk of unlaunched projects are held by mainstream developers. They have the capacity to hold and control prices.'
Another property consultant said: 'If there's any price drop it may be started by smaller developers, who usually try not to hold. As long as they can make money, they'll let go.'

Waterfront Waves enjoys brisk sales
DEFYING wide consensus of a more subdued private property market here amid US sub-prime woes, house hunters bought half the 120 units launched over the weekend at Waterfront Waves.
The project, near Bedok Reservoir, is a 405-unit condominium jointly developed by Far East Organization and Frasers Centrepoint (FCL).
The average price achieved for the 60 units sold was $750-800 per square foot (psf), with one unit fetching the highest price of $874 psf.
"Waterfront Waves has this exclusive product differentiation - it is one of the last developments with direct view of the Bedok Reservoir," said Cheang Kok Kheong, chief operating officer of Frasers Centrepoint Homes.
The private preview of the Waterfront Waves over the weekend drew a good turn-up of close to 1,000 people.
Giving the breakdown on the profile of the buyers, Mr Cheang noted that 30 per cent of them have HDB addresses and 70 per cent have private addresses. Most of them indicated that they were looking to stay in the new units.
Located near the Bedok Reservoir and less than two minutes from the Pan Island Expressway, the condominium is slated for completion in 2010 with construction work likely to start by the third quarter of this year.
Mr Cheang said he does not see a softening of property market sentiment as the sub-prime problem will likely blow over in another six months to one year.
"There is still strong demand for the entry-level private property market in selected areas with quality living standards," said Mr Cheang.
With three of the nine blocks at Waterfront Waves already launched, FCL is now looking to launch a few more blocks this weekend.

Waterfront condos coming up at Bedok Reservoir
By Fiona Chan, Property Reporter

FOUR condominiums will be built where the former Waterfront View estate in Bedok Reservoir Road used to be.
The first will be launched in the first quarter of next year, said developers Frasers Centrepoint and Far East Organization yesterday.
It will be called Waterfront Waves and have 405 units, of which more than half will be three- and four-bedroom apartments. More than 60 per cent of the units will also have reservoir views, the developers added.
The Straits Times understands that the other three condos will also have 'Waterfront' in their names and are likely to be of similar sizes.
Together known as the Waterfront collection, the four-condo development is the largest in the area to have a direct water frontage, the developers said. In all, it could have 1,600 units.
The developers are also in talks with the Public Utilities Board about 'enhancing the neighbourhood's communal parks and water bodies'.
Although property consultants will not disclose prices for Waterfront Waves, they believe prices may start from $700 per sq ft (psf).
Mr Ku Swee Yong, director of marketing and business development at Savills Singapore, said units on lower floors with no water views could fetch that price.
On higher floors, prices could go up to $850 psf, he added.
Frasers Centrepoint and Far East jointly bought the former HUDC site last year for about $240 psf of gross floor area.

A MORE RECREATIONAL BEDOK RESERVOIR
Residents of Bedok can look forward to a different Bedok Reservoir come 2008. Together with NParks, PUB has exciting plans lined up to transform Bedok Reservoir into a playground for both land and water activities.
Street lamps, plants and a new fishing deck are just some of the features that have been introduced at the reservoir. Other developments in the pipeline include more prominent signs leading into the reservoir, a new car park, a new boat launching slipway as well as enhanced link from Bedok Estate to the reservoir.
And that's not all. To enhance the Bedok Reservoir for international and community events, a floating viewing gallery and a scating gallery for spectators of outdoor performances could well become reality.

Announcement 1 (12 Feb 2008)
The Singapore Dragon Boat Association successfully launched the SDBA Master Series for men in year 2007. A total of 20 teams competed in the 5 Series.
This year the Singapore Dragon Boat Association will also launch the SDBA Master Series 2008 for women in conjunction with the Men’s SDBA Master Series 2008 at Bedok Reservoir on:
1) 30th March 2008, Sunday 9am to 5pm.
2) 25th May 2008, Sunday 9am to 5pm.
3) 20th July 2008, Sunday 9am to 5pm.
4) 21st September 2008, Sunday 9am to 5pm.
5) 19th October 2008, Sunday 9am to 5pm.
6) 9th November 2008, Sunday 9am to 5pm.
Please note that the times are tentative.
The distance of the race is 500 meters.
For the women category it will be a 10-crew dragon boat event but the women will race in a 20-crew dragon boat.
A maximum of 30 crews will participate in each series on which the format of the race will be based.
Each participating team will be charged a nominal fee of S$600.00 up front for the men’s category and S$300.00 up front for the women’s category for the whole SDBA Master Series 2008 with no refund if a team misses one Series or terminates its participation after having started.
The best of 5 Series will count towards the total points after the completion of the Series in November 2008 taking into consideration that some teams may miss a Series owing to other commitments.
A SDBA Master Series Challenge Trophy will be up for grabs for the team with the highest total points as well as cash prize of S$3,000.00 for the men’s category (1st Position) and S$1,500.00 for the women’s category (1st Position) at the conclusion of the Series in November 2008.
To encourage Corporates, Junior Colleges and Secondary Schools to participate in the SDBA Master Series 2008 they may join forces by sending a combined Corporate Team, Junior Colleges or Secondary Schools to compete in the Series.
